Hong Kong Developer Drops $40 Million On Stake In Capital At Brickell

Yet another Chinese developer is getting in on the Miami property development boom.
Chun Wo Development Holdings Limited, headquartered in Hong Kong, acquired a 45% stake in the Capital At Brickell development site earlier this month for $40 million.  Mainland China-based China City Construction was the seller.
The transaction values the property at $88.88 million, an increase in value of 19% compared to the most recent sale. Last December, China City paid $74.74 million for the property.
The number 8 is regarded as a lucky number in China, while 4 is considered unlucky.
Chun Wo and China City have jointly agreed that the land will be used to build a 3.2-million-square foot development.
Chun Wo is a publicly-traded company in Hong Kong. The company financed the purchase using internal funds.
The transaction was structured so that a Chun Wo subsidiary purchased a stake in China City Construction (International) Co., whose only asset is the Capital at Brickell property. Previously, the company was a wholly-owned subsidiary of China City Construction.
